大家都知道有时候修改数据的时候我们希望有一些数据是不可以修改的,通常情况下我们会将input框设置为 readonly , 但是 select 控件没有这个属性,需要使用另一个属性 disabled ,...但是接着又出现其他的问题就是将select控件设置为 disabled 后提交表单后台无法获取数据。...在网上找了很多方法,大家普遍使用的最多的就是在提交表单之前的时候把 select 的属性 disabled 设为 false 。...function checkDisable() { $("select[disabled]").each(function() { if (parseInt($(this).val...true; }/* Your code... */ 本文采用 「CC BY-NC-SA 4.0」创作共享协议,转载请标注以下信息: 原文出处:Yiiven https://www.yiiven.cn/html-select-disable-can-not-post.html
6、SelectedIndex属性:用于获取下拉列表中选项的索引值。如果未选定任何项,则返回值-1(负1)。 7、SelectedItem属性:用于获取列表中的选定项。...通过该属性可获得选定项的Text 和Value属性值。 8、SelectedValue属性:用于获取下拉列表中选定项的值。...二、使用语法 代码 <ASP:DropDownList Id=”控件名称” Runat=”Server” AutoPostBack=”True | False”...id=”DropDownList2″ runat=”server”> runat=”server” BorderStyle...将其赋给一个TextBox控件TH,以获取DropDownList2的值, 此页面实现如下功能:首先从数据库内读取所有类级别为1(即大类)的类名和类编号,绑定到DropDownList1控件上;然后通过
①、 不能实现日历控件和TextBox的智能绑定。 ②、 选定日期后无法自动隐藏。 ③、 选定日期后需要刷新页面。...ModalPopup控件的使用语法格式如下: runat="server" TargetControlID...读者可以根据数据库,修改CurrentRating的值,从而显示不同等级的书籍。...程序运行效果如图4-14所示,在文本框输入值,会实现类似googleSuggest的效果。 安全警告:防止SQL注入。...能实现日历控件和TextBox的智能绑定 B. 可以设置任意显示格式,时间显示详细到秒,甚至毫秒 C. 选定日期后可以自动隐藏 D. 选定日期后不需要刷心页面 5.
给HTML控件应用样式 标准的HTML标记通过style属性来支持CSS,我们可以用分号隔离的属性/值对(pair)来设置它。...="server"/> 下面的例子显示了如何编程使用Style集合属性来控制HTML服务器控件的样式: <script language="VB" runat="server"> Sub Page_Load...; } </style> <ASP:Calendar CssClass="calstyle" runat="server" …… /> 如果某个服务器控件上设置的属性没有与该控件的强类型属性相对应,那个该属性和值就被填充到控件的...你可以把这些控件定义的SkinID属性设置为任何名称,接着在需要应用特定皮肤的控件上设置这个SkinID值。如果缺少SkinID属性,就应用默认的皮肤(没有设置SkinID属性的皮肤)。...自动格式化"对话框显示了StyleSheetTheme中包含的可用SkinID值列表,同时还显示了应用选定的皮肤之后的控件样式预览。当你选中某个值之后,设计器会为该控件保存SkinID属性。
UpdatePanel 可生成功能丰富的、以客户端为中心的 Web 应用程序。通过使用 UpdatePanel 控件,可以刷新页的选定部分,而不是使用回发刷新整个页面。这称为执行“部分页更新”。...如果不希望在包含特定 ScriptManager 控件的每一页上都包含特定的脚本和服务,则可以将这些脚本和服务从 ScriptManager 控件中移除。...其中Interval表示执行Tick任务的间隔时间,单位是毫秒,这样我们一秒钟更新一次数据,你可以根据需要设置Interval具体的值。...它的UpdateMode属性,可以设置为Always或Conditional。 C. 当UpdateMode属性设置为Always时,Triggers属性不生效。 D....当UpdateMode属性设置为Conditional时,Triggers属性不生效。
/asp:DropDownList> <asp:SqlDataSource ID="SqlDataSource3" Runat="server" SelectCommand="SELECT DISTINCT...按钮的事件,用来取消显示Gridview的footer模版,因此设置showfooter属性为false,而addbutton1按钮,是当用户决定新增记录时点选的,此时将设置showfooter属性为true...而在更新代码button1_click事件中,将首先使用Gridview1.footerrow.findcontrol的方法,将用户新增的各字段的值提取出来,然后分别赋值给sqldatasource的insertparameters...insertcommand和selectcommand属性,设置数据提取和插入的语句,并且要设置好insertparameters集合中,各字段的类型和名称即可。...> </Columns> </asp:Gridview> <asp:SqlDataSource ID="SqlDataSource1" Runat="server" SelectCommand="SELECT
添加控件到GridView: 你可以简单地使用 选项在GridView控件中增加不同的控件。...视图中绑定这个方法,为DropDownList控件设置以下代码,对ListBox控件你也重复同样的方法。 ...="server"> 你的DropDownList和 ListBox控件都已经填充了同样的数据,现在让我们瞧瞧如何访问GridView..."TextBox1")).Text; Response.Write(textBoxText); // 从GridView中的DropDownLis控件得到选定值 string dropDownListText...); } } } 以上代码中我们做过的都是使用GridViewRow对象来循环访问 GridView控件中的所有行,下一步我们将使用FindControl方法去寻找控件,并输出控件的值。
="server"> runat="server"> runat="server"> runat="server" BorderStyle.../body> HTML> 该页面的后台文件(DropDownList1.aspx.cs)中Page_Load内的代码如下: if(!...,将其赋给一个TextBox控件TH,以获取DropDownList2的值,为获取DropDownList2的值,网上有人说可通过使用隐藏的TextBox控件来获取,我未能实现,因为在客户端隐藏的TextBox...} 此页面实现如下功能:首先从数据库内读取所有类级别为1(即大类)的类名和类编号,绑定到DropDownList1控件上;然后通过DropDownList1的Attributes属性调用javascript
excel报表中去,下面介绍其具体做法: 首先,建立基本的页面default.aspx <form id="form1" runat="server"> <div> <asp:GridView ID="...GridView1" runat="server"> </asp:GridView> </div> <br/> <asp:Button ID="BtnExport" runat="server" on_Click...控件的值,并且将值添加到字符串中最后输出。...下面举例子说明,首先在HTML页面中设计好如下代码: <asp:GridView DataKeyNames="CategoryID" ID="GridView1" runat="server" AutoGenerateColumns...DeleteRecordByID(id); } } 另外一种方法是使用gridview的row_deletting事件,先在页面HTML代码中,添加<asp:GridView DataKeyNames
DOCTYPE html> html xmlns="http://www.w3.org/1999/xhtml"> runat="server"> html> html xmlns="http://www.w3.org/1999/xhtml"> runat="server"> runat="server" > html> 6、逻辑实现功能如下 7、以及保存功能 using System; using...判断 // 最后解释一下:为什么 action 和id 没有自己使用添加的隐藏字段呢?...值 //int managerId = Convert.ToInt32(ddlManager.SelectedValue);//方法2:这种写法是需要viewState的支持的
" ForeColor="red" runat="server" />条记录 当前为runat="server...="server" /> 上一页" CommandName...="next" OnCommand="Page_OnClick" runat="server" /> html> 用viewstate传递分页的信息,最重要的就是这一句...> Repeater控件分页的例子 html; charset..."server"> runat="server">上一页</asp:HyperLink
在属性窗口中,属性DOCK的值用周边5个矩形,中间一个矩形的图形来表示。 属性SelectedText:获取或设置RichTextBox控件内的选定文本。... 属性SelectionLength:获取或设置RichTextBox控件中选定文本的字符数。 属性SelectionStart:获取或设置RichTextBox控件中选定的文本起始点。... 属性SelectionFont:如果已选定文本,获取或设置选定文本字体,如果未选定文本,获取当前输入字符采用字体或设置以后输入字符采用字体。... 属性SelectionColor:如果已选定文本,获取或设置选定文本的颜色,如果未选定文本,获取当前输入字符采用的颜色或设置以后输入字符采用的颜色。...11.6 Server 对象 Server对象提供对服务器上的资源进行访问的方法和属性,主要包括:得到服务器的计算机名称,设置脚本程序的失效时间,将HTML的特殊标记转变为ASCII字符,得到文件的真实路径等等
VS的WinForm\WebForm控件是可以这样做的,但它们需要事先绑定类型化的数据集(强类型的DataSet),而且该过程并不好用,由于需要数据集,所以想不编译程序是不可能的。 ...get; set; } /// /// 设置值...,那么该控件的值不会更新到数据库;如果该控件的数据属性设置为主键,那么更新语句将附带该条件 /// /// /// ArrayList 中的成员为 IBCommand...,基本上就是创建一个数据库,执行建表脚本,编译、发布到一个IIS站点下。...------------------------------------------------------ 相关链接: LJMM平台( Linux +Jexus+MySQL+mono) 上使用MySQL
实例1: 1、updatepanel的updatemode设置为always,为默认值 效果:不管哪个按钮,都会触发更新 无标题页 html> 实例2: 2、updatepanel的updatemode设置为conditional(ChildrenTriggers=”false” 就是updatepanel...中事件不触发更新) 效果:无论按哪个按钮都不更新 无标题页 runat="server"> 的异步更新触发器,它需要设置的属性有控件ID和服务端控件的事件;PostBackTrigger用来指定在UpdatePanel中的某个服务端控件,它所引发的回送不使用异步回送,而仍然是传统的整页回送...一个UpdatePanel上可以建有多个触发器,实现在不同的情况下对该UpdatePanel控件内容的更新。
,本文和后面的另一篇GridView实战二:使用ObjectDataSource数据源控件均是这段时间的一些总结。 ...;因为使用了验证控件,所以把取消按钮(操作不验证合法性)设为不触发验证。 4.分页功能:本例是将分页功能放置到gridview的PagerTemplate中实现。...触发OnSelectedIndexChanged事件的条件是postback的selectedIndex和原始值不同,当viewstate启用时原始值就是viewstate中保存的值,当viewstate...为实现添加状态初始画面中存在默认不可选的listitem效果,用了html的disabled属性来设置。...关于ObjectDataSource配合GridView的使用将在《GridView实战二:使用ObjectDataSource数据源控件》讲述。
在asp.net 2.0中,gridview控件是十分不错的控件。有的时候,可能一个GRIDVIEW控件中 的各行都是文本框,如何一次性更新所有修改过的记录呢?...有两种方法,一种是使用sqldatasource来更新 所有记录,但这个方法比较慢,因为每更新一条记录都要建立数据连接并执行updatecommand,会影响性能, 但还是先来看下实现方法: server" SelectCommand="SELECT [CustomerID], [CompanyName], [ContactName], [ContactTitle...="server" Text="Button" OnClick="Button1_Click" /> html> ...="server" Text="Button" OnClick="Button1_Click" /> html>
在DropDownList的onchange事件里: function selectChange() { if ($("select option").is(":selected...解决办法:在页面上放一个隐藏的button:runat=”server” CssClass=”btnPage”Style=”display: none;”...OnClick=”btn11_Click” OnClientClick=”return clearData2();”/> 然后再OnClientClick事件里把下拉框的值赋给一个隐藏域 function...设置成隐藏域的value!...本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
true为启用,false为不启用。 Enabled 布尔值,规定是否启用验证控件。true为启用,false为不启用。...MaximumValue 规定输入控件的最大值。 MinimumValue 规定输入控件的最小值。 runat 规定该控件是一个服务器控件。必须设置为 “server”。...DOCTYPE html> html xmlns="http://www.w3.org/1999/xhtml"> runat="server"> html; charset=utf-8"/> runat="server"...DOCTYPE html> html xmlns="http://www.w3.org/1999/xhtml"> runat="server"> <meta http-equiv="Content-Type
大家好,又见面了,我是全栈君 第一种:使用DataSource数据源中自带的编辑删除方法,这样的不经常使用,在这里就不加说明了。...另外一种:使用GridView的三种事件:GridView1_RowEditing(编辑)、GridView1_RowUpdating(更新)、GridView1_RowCancelingEdit(取消编辑...GridView1属性中将DataKeyNames的值设置为主键名,否则找不到索引,这个非常重要哦。 该方法有2种操作,一种是不正确绑定列转换为模板列,第二种是转换为模板列。...这里先说不转换为模板列的情况; 首先;先对GridView进行数据绑定,无论用代码绑定还是DataSource绑定都能够。...GV_Main.DataBind(); } } } 点击编辑button后统一列在文本框中进行编辑: 效果: 首先还是在GridView1属性中将DataKeyNames的值设置为主键名
ADO.NET 中的数据提供者对象包括IDbConnection、IDbCommand、IDbDataParameter等,如何使用这些对象请参考我的文章: 《C#实现 IDbConnection /..."、 "dm8",其它字符串均视为 MS SQL Server 2 strConn string 对应数据库的连接字符串 3 webctls string[] 对应的信息标签和选择框的ID集合,如果不指定则按默认值处理...RunAt=null; 属性 运行的Form平台,Asp.net中一般只设置一个Form 2 public System.Web.UI.Control FindContainer=null; 属性 要查找的容器...GetBaseClassList(string webctl,string gettype) 方法 得到指定 ID 的 ListControl 控件的Text或Value值,gettype 参数值可以设置...ImageUrl="images/nav4.jpg" Visible="false" Runat=server/>runat="server
领取专属 10元无门槛券
手把手带您无忧上云